Contrast

#bfbb92 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
1.96: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#7a7648 as the text (4.65:1)
  • AAA: use #5d5a37 as the text (7.04: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#4a4a4a (4.53: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#2b2b2b (7.24:1)
Aaon black
10.74: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#bfbb92 as the background.
